Java虛擬機內存分配機制與啓動參數說明

JVM按照其存儲數據的內容將所需內存分配爲堆區與非堆區兩個部分:所謂堆區即爲通過new的方式創建的對象(類實例)所佔用的內存空間;非堆區即爲代碼、常量、外部訪問(如文件訪問流所佔資源)等。java垃圾回收器GC專門用於回收堆內存,而對於非堆區的資源就束手無策了,非堆區只能由開發人員管理。 JVM啓動內存分配一般由兩組參數可配置,配置堆區:-Xms 、-Xmx、-XX:newSize、-XX:Max
相關文章
相關標籤/搜索